Nigeria Vs Poland: Eagles Will Play Well Without Mikel – Onazi

1 Min Read

Although Super Eagles’s captain and most-experienced player, John Mikel Obi will not be playing, Nigeria will put up a good showing in the friendly game against Poland today.

The assurance is coming from midfielder, Ogenyi Onazi, who will captain the squad in the absence of Mikel.

Mikel, a Tianjin Teda player, is unable to partake in the match due to issues related to his work permit in China.

But Onazi said the rest of the squad will ensure that the captain’s absence is not missed.

Onazi, the Trabzonspor of Turkey player, said, “Yes, we are doing well and everyone is happy to be back again to represent our dear country and the spirit here is very high. The training has been going on well and come Friday night we will be ready to take to the pitch.

“We all know our captain will be missing from the game, but I’m confident the rest of us here can hold our own and give Poland a good game. Hopefully, we will win for him.”
